Best time to go to Ashton Keynes

The best time to visit Ashton Keynes is dependant on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January39.6°F (4.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February40.5°F (4.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
March43.3°F (6.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April47.3°F (8.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ighAverage
May52.9°F (11.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
June58.5°F (14.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
July62.1°F (16.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
August61.2°F (16.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
September57.6°F (14.2°C)No Rain (Dry)Mostly CloudyAverageAverage
October52.2°F (11.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
November45.5°F (7.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
December41.9°F (5.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age

Frequently asked questions

What is the best area to stay in Ashton Keynes?
The best area to stay in Ashton Keynes is within the main village itself, especially close to the village green and the River Churn.

This central part of Ashton Keynes offers a quiet, quintessential Cotswolds experience. You'll find traditional stone cottages, local pubs, and easy access to footpaths and the water. The village is compact, making it pleasant to explore on foot, with the village shop and local amenities all within a short stroll.

Couples looking for a peaceful retreat will find the village centre ideal. It's superb for romantic walks along the river, enjoying a quiet drink at a local pub, or simply relaxing in a tranquil setting. The village provides a lovely base for exploring the wider Cotswolds region without the crowds of larger towns.

Families will also appreciate staying within the village. The open spaces around the green and the proximity to the water offer opportunities for children to play and explore in a relaxed environment.
When is the best time to go to Ashton Keynes?
The best time to go to Ashton Keynes is during the late spring, summer, and early autumn months, specifically from May to September.

Travellers seeking pleasant weather for outdoor activities, such as exploring the Cotswold Water Park or enjoying walks along the Thames Path, will find these months ideal. The temperatures are generally mild to warm, making it comfortable to be outside. You'll also find that most local attractions and amenities operate on extended hours during this peak season.

For those looking to avoid the busiest crowds while still enjoying agreeable weather, late spring (May-June) and early autumn (September) are excellent choices. The landscape is beautiful, and there's a good chance of sunshine without the peak summer hustle. This is particularly appealing for couples looking for a relaxed retreat.

While the winter months can be picturesque, with potential for frosty landscapes, many of the water-based activities in the Cotswold Water Park will be less accessible, and some local businesses might have reduced opening times.
